    PC929J00000F Typical application Circuitry


    The PC929J00000F is a specialized optoelectronic component from the PC929 series, designed as an optically isolated gate driver. Primarily used in high-speed switching applications, it is manufactured by Sharp. This device is particularly effective for driving IGBTs and MOSFETs in power electronic systems, ensuring isolation between the low-voltage control circuitry and the high-voltage power side. It's widely used in inverter circuits, industrial motor drives, and various power switching applications.

    1. Power Requirements and Electrical Isolation: The PC929J00000F operates with two distinct power domains. The input side of the device is typically powered by a low-voltage supply (ranging from 3V to 5.5V), which powers the internal LED of the optocoupler. The output side, intended to drive the gate of an IGBT or MOSFET, requires a higher voltage, typically corresponding to the gate requirements of the specific power transistor being used. The optical isolation inherent in the PC929J00000F ensures that the input and output sides are electrically isolated, providing safety and noise immunity.

    2. Pin Configuration and Exact Connectivity: The PC929J00000F is equipped with pins that must be accurately connected for optimal performance. On the input side, it features anode and cathode pins for the internal LED, which receive the control signal. The output side consists of the Vcc pin (supply voltage for the output stage), Vo pin (output voltage to the gate of the power transistor), and a ground pin. Additionally, there is a fault status output pin that can be utilized to monitor the operational status of the gate driver. Establishing proper connections for these pins is vital for the effective functioning of the PC929J00000F as a gate driver.

    5. Circuit Design and PCB Layout Techniques: When designing a circuit for the PC929J00000F, careful consideration of the PCB layout is crucial. It is important to maintain short and direct traces to the input and output pins to reduce parasitic inductance. Adequate spacing between high-voltage and low-voltage areas on the PCB is essential to maintain the isolation properties of the optocoupler.
